I was skeptical that a $24.99 hub could genuinely replace the official Nintendo Switch 2 dock while also functioning as a capable laptop hub for daily work use. After several weeks of putting it through its paces in both roles I can say without reservation that this little Guermok hub has earned a permanent spot on my desk and in my travel bag. The Switch 2 TV dock functionality works flawlessly. 4K@60Hz output to my living room TV is crisp, clean, and immediate — no lag, no handshake issues, no fussing with settings. The whole setup is dramatically more compact than the official dock, which matters both at home where desk space is precious and especially when traveling. Tossing this hub in a bag versus packing the original dock is not even a close comparison. Just make sure your Switch 2 is updated to firmware 21.2.0 or higher and you're good to go right out of the box. The 5-in-1 port layout is genuinely well thought out for real-world use. The two USB-A 3.0 ports at 5Gbps handle a wireless keyboard and mouse dongle simultaneously without any performance hit, the USB-C data port connects an external SSD for fast file transfers, and the PD 3.0 port keeps my laptop charged at 100W while everything else runs through the hub. That's four things happening simultaneously through a single USB-C connection to my laptop, which is exactly the kind of setup that used to require a much bulkier and more expensive dock. The 5.1 surround sound support through HDMI is a bonus I didn't expect to appreciate as much as I do. Running audio through my TV's sound system while gaming sounds noticeably richer and more immersive than what I was getting before, and switching between gaming and streaming content the audio just works without any configuration. The silver finish looks premium and matches my MacBook beautifully. Build quality feels solid — no flex, no wobble at the connection point, no heat issues during extended sessions. Plug and play means zero driver installation, which is exactly how it should be.
